Crime overview

Gray Street area has the 23rd lowest crime rate of 125 local areas in Burngreave , and the 695th lowest crime rate of 1,705 local areas in Sheffield .

This postcode forms a relatively safe pocket compared with the surrounding streets. Neighbouring areas record much higher crime levels, even though this postcode itself remains comparatively low-crime.

The overall crime rate in the area around Gray Street (S3 9GY) in the last 12 months was 56.7 per 1,000 residents and was 68.3% lower than the Burngreave average (179.0 per 1,000 residents). In the last 12 months, this area’s most reported crimes were Anti-social behaviour with 6 offences recorded. The least common crime was Robbery with 1 case , up 100.0% compared to 2024. The fastest-growing crime category was Criminal damage and arson ( 200.0% YoY). The sharpest decline was Violence and sexual offences ( 50.0% YoY).

Violent crimes totalled 4 (≈ 16.2 per 1,000 residents). Year-over-year these were falling ( -60.0% ). Over the last decade, overall crime has rising ( 46.8% comparing early vs recent averages) .

In the area around Gray Street (S3 9GY), the highest concentration of overall crime is near Swinton Street, where police recorded 50 incidents. Violent and public-order offences occur most often near Pitsmoor Road (21 offences). Both locations lie within roughly 0.3 miles of this postcode area.
